In any well used workshop, fasteners are the backbone of many projects, yet they quickly become a tangled mess if not organized with intention. A robust system begins with a clear decision about categories—screws, nuts, washers, bolts, and anchors—each set separated by size ranges and thread types. The goal is intuitive retrieval: the moment you reach for a specific part, you should be able to locate it without hesitation. Start by assessing current stock and identifying common sizes you reach for daily. Then design storage zones that align with your workflow, so you transfer items from raw bins to labeled containers without crossing into unrelated compartments. A logical, predictable layout pays dividends in speed and accuracy.
The first practical step is to establish precise labeling and consistent terminology. Use durable, legible labels that indicate both type and size, such as “1/4-20 bolts” or “No. 8 wood screws.” Consider color coding to reinforce memory: a distinct hue for each major category speeds recognition even when your eyes are tired. Implement a master reference guide that lists standard dimensions, typical uses, and compatibility notes for each item. This guide should be accessible at all times, ideally mounted near the storage wall. When labels and references align, the likelihood of selecting the wrong item diminishes, saving minutes that add up over a busy week.

Consistency in how you physically group fasteners matters as much as the labels you apply. Create a system that clusters items by type first, then by size within that type, so you can scan along a single axis and identify the correct bin. Use clear dividers or small bins for subcategories such as plated versus zinc-coated, or coarse versus fine thread. A modular approach—stackable bins, drawer inserts, and removable trays—lets you tailor the space to your workshop’s footprint. As you expand, the modular design scales gracefully, ensuring you don’t have to redo the entire layout. Regular checks keep the organization current and reliable.
Beyond categorization, consider the needs of replenishment and audit trails. Implement a simple system to record usage and restocking events, so you can forecast future buys with confidence. A color-coded tally or a digital log can capture what was taken, when, and by whom, which is invaluable during a busy project phase. Include minimum-maximum inventory levels for each category and size, so you trigger replenishment before items run out completely. Periodic reviews—monthly or quarterly—help identify slow movers and obsolete sizes that clutter the system. A proactive, data-driven approach reduces waste and ensures critical sizes are always available.

When choosing storage containers, prioritize visibility, accessibility, and durability. Clear polypropylene bins or labeled airtight jars keep contents stable and easy to inspect. Place commonly used sizes within reach on upper shelves or in readily accessible drawers, while rarer or bulk items can reside in deeper cabinets. Consider a centralized “fastener wall” with mounted bins that face outward, so you can read the labels at a glance. The right hardware should feel familiar as soon as you reach for it. Avoid overloading a single container; distribute items across several well-defined compartments to minimize digging and searching.

To prevent common problems, protect fasteners from moisture, dust, and corrosion. Moisture can ruin metal fasteners and complicate later installations. Use desiccants in storage zones or choose rust-resistant coatings for bins in humid environments. Maintain a clean, dry environment around the fastener wall and drawer units, and wipe down labels to prevent fading. If you encounter corrosion or warping, relocate affected items to more protective containers and replace compromised stock. Regular inspection sessions—every few weeks—allow you to catch issues early and maintain consistent performance. A small investment in prevention goes a long way in long-term reliability.

Documentation goes beyond a single master list; it encompasses the rituals of daily use. Create brief, standardized procedures for restocking, auditing, and temporary relocations during projects. For example, establish a rule that any removed fastener must be logged and returned to its original bin within an hour. This discipline supports both accuracy and speed, especially when multiple workers access the same bins. Teach new users to read labels aloud while selecting parts, reinforcing correct choices through audio cues. Over time, this practice becomes second nature, reducing errors and ensuring the system remains honest and traceable.
Another key component is the audit rhythm. Conduct short, regular checks to confirm that labels match the contents, that bin dividers are intact, and that inventory counts align with the records. Occasional discrepancies reveal gaps in training or maintenance that must be addressed. Track patterns in usage to identify potential improvements, such as resizing a bin or redistributing items to balance the workload across the storage area. When audits become routine, they feel effortless and contribute to steady, dependable replenishment processes that support project momentum.
